Table 1 Patient baseline characteristics, N = 155

From: Results of a novel screening tool measuring dietary sodium knowledge in patients with chronic kidney disease

Characteristics

Mean (S.D.) or (%) – all participants

Mean (S.D.) or (%) – participants answering all survey questions correct

Age, years

56.6 (15.1)

56.1 (14.5)

Sex, male

54.2%

58.8%

Race, white

76.8%

84.5%

H.S. Graduate or more years of education

92.8%

93.8%

Health literacy ≤ 9th grade

22%

17.5%

Self-reported hypertension

88.4%

90.7%

CKD stage*

  

  1-2

20.7%

21.7%

  3

47.7%

46.4%

  4-5

31.6%

32.0%

Attended kidney disease education class with renal dietitian

15.7%

17.5%

  1. *Defined using National Kidney Foundation KDOQI guidelines [26].
